My experience this past month:
Wanted a new surround sound experience.
Local dealer was having a garage sale.
Went, nearly first person in line.
Inside Receiver Denon 4806 Demo 1/2 price $1,500.
Snatched that up first thing.
Then came back and looked at speakers..
Got some Canton still in boxes CD300 two pair for total of $1,400. retail of $4,000. and three Center channel CD360F for $600. total, retail $2,400. And a refund via thirty day policy from the Denon DVD-5910 I bought just a few weeks before from them of an additional $500.
So, by not having to get one particular brand, (though I was after a Denon receiver) I save 60% new, from a LOCAL retail dealer.
This was the best new stuff deal I ever got.
So remember, If you have to have specific items, the dealer may not be willing to deal, but if you know the stuff, and can wait for deals to show themselves, you can get some pretty good stuff at killer prices.
